What is Puro Whey?
Puro whey, at its core, is a high-quality whey protein supplement designed to fuel your body with the essential nutrients it needs to perform at its peak. Unlike some of the more heavily processed protein powders out there, puro whey often emphasizes purity and minimal additives. This means you're getting a cleaner product that's easier on your stomach and packed with more of the good stuff. Whey protein itself is derived from milk during the cheese-making process. It's a complete protein, containing all nine essential amino acids that your body can't produce on its own. These amino acids are the building blocks of muscle, making whey protein an indispensable tool for anyone looking to build strength, recover faster, and optimize their physical performance. Puro whey takes this a step further by focusing on quality sourcing and production methods, ensuring that you're getting a product that’s both effective and safe. The Science Behind Whey Protein and Performance
Alright, let’s geek out a bit and explore the science behind whey protein and performance. Whey protein is a powerhouse when it comes to muscle protein synthesis – that’s the process where your body repairs and builds muscle tissue after exercise. When you hit the gym and put your muscles under stress, they undergo microscopic damage. This is where whey protein steps in to save the day. The amino acids in whey, especially leucine, act as signals to kickstart muscle repair and growth. Think of it like this: your muscles are like a construction site, and whey protein provides the necessary materials and workforce to rebuild and make them stronger. Studies have consistently shown that consuming whey protein after a workout can significantly enhance muscle recovery and reduce muscle soreness. But it's not just about muscle building. Whey protein also plays a role in boosting your overall performance. It helps improve strength, power, and endurance, allowing you to push harder and go further in your workouts. Plus, it can aid in weight management by increasing satiety, which means you feel fuller for longer, reducing the likelihood of overeating. Moreover, whey protein has been linked to improved immune function, thanks to its ability to increase levels of glutathione, a powerful antioxidant in the body. This is particularly important for athletes and active individuals who often put their bodies under significant stress, making them more susceptible to illness. How to Choose the Right Puro Whey Product
Okay, guys, not all whey is created equal, so let's talk about how to choose the right puro whey product. First off, you've got to read the label. Seriously, don't skip this step! Look for a product that lists whey protein as the primary ingredient and has a high protein content per serving. Pay attention to the ingredient list – the shorter, the better. You want to avoid products loaded with artificial sweeteners, flavors, and fillers. Next, consider the type of whey protein. There are three main types: whey concentrate, whey isolate, and whey hydrolysate. Whey concentrate is the most common and affordable option, containing a moderate amount of protein and some fat and lactose. Whey isolate is more processed, resulting in a higher protein content and lower levels of fat and lactose, making it a good choice for those who are lactose intolerant. Whey hydrolysate is the most processed and fastest-absorbing form of whey protein, ideal for post-workout recovery. Choose the type that best suits your needs and preferences. Another important factor to consider is third-party testing. Look for products that have been tested by independent organizations like NSF International or Informed-Sport. This ensures that the product has been tested for purity and potency and is free from banned substances. Finally, think about taste and mixability. Let's be honest, nobody wants to choke down a protein shake that tastes like chalk. Read reviews and try different flavors to find one that you enjoy. Also, make sure the protein powder mixes easily with water or milk without clumping. Delicious and Easy Puro Whey Recipes
Time to get creative in the kitchen! Here are some delicious and easy puro whey recipes to spice up your protein routine. First up, we have the Classic Puro Whey Smoothie. Just blend one scoop of puro whey protein with a cup of your favorite milk (almond, coconut, or dairy), half a banana, a handful of spinach, and a tablespoon of peanut butter. This smoothie is packed with protein, nutrients, and healthy fats, making it a perfect post-workout recovery drink or a quick and easy breakfast. Next, let's try Puro Whey Overnight Oats. Combine half a cup of rolled oats with one scoop of puro whey protein, a cup of almond milk, a tablespoon of chia seeds, and a sprinkle of cinnamon in a jar or container. Stir well, cover, and refrigerate overnight. In the morning, top with your favorite fruits, nuts, or seeds for a delicious and nutritious breakfast that's ready to go. If you're in the mood for something sweet, try Puro Whey Protein Pancakes. Mix one scoop of puro whey protein with half a cup of oat flour, one egg, half a teaspoon of baking powder, and a splash of almond milk. Cook on a lightly oiled griddle or pan until golden brown, flipping halfway through. Top with fresh berries, Greek yogurt, or a drizzle of honey for a protein-packed pancake breakfast that's both satisfying and guilt-free. For a post-workout treat, try Puro Whey Protein Energy Bites. Combine one cup of rolled oats, half a cup of peanut butter, one scoop of puro whey protein, a quarter cup of honey, and a quarter cup of chocolate chips in a bowl. Mix well, then roll into small balls and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es. These energy bites are a convenient and delicious way to fuel your body with protein and healthy carbs after a tough workout.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using Puro Whey
Okay, let's keep it real, guys. Even with the best intentions, it's easy to stumble when incorporating puro whey into your routine. So, let's cover some common mistakes to avoid when using puro whey. First up, relying solely on whey protein for your protein intake. While puro whey is a convenient and effective supplement, it shouldn't be your only source of protein. Make sure you're getting plenty of protein from whole foods like chicken, fish, beans, and lentils as well. Second, consuming too much whey protein at once. Your body can only absorb a certain amount of protein at a time, typically around 20-30 grams. Consuming more than that won't necessarily lead to greater muscle growth and may even cause digestive discomfort. Spread your protein intake throughout the day and avoid consuming large amounts of whey protein in a single sitting. Third, skipping the post-workout shake. Your muscles are most receptive to protein immediately after exercise, so it's important to consume a puro whey shake within 30-60 minutes of your workout. This will help kickstart muscle recovery and growth. Fourth, not reading the label. Seriously, guys, read the label! Pay attention to the ingredient list, serving size, and nutritional information. Avoid products loaded with artificial sweeteners, flavors, and fillers. Fifth, mixing puro whey with the wrong liquids. Avoid mixing puro whey with sugary drinks like soda or juice, as this can negate its health benefits. Stick to water, milk (dairy or non-dairy), or unsweetened beverages. Finally, expecting overnight results. Puro whey is not a magic bullet, and it takes time and consistency to see results. Don't get discouraged if you don't see changes overnight. Stick with your workout routine and diet, and you'll eventually reach your goals.
